Can We Use Distinct For More Than One Column?

How do I count multiple columns in Excel?

In the above formula: A2:A15 is the data range that you want to use, KTE and KTO are the criteria that you want to count.


If there are more than two criteria that you want to count in one column, just use =COUNTIF(range1, criteria1) + COUNTIF(range2, criteria2) + COUNTIF(range3, criteria3)+….

How do I select a record without duplicates in one column in SQL?

SQL SELECT DISTINCT Statement SELECT DISTINCT returns only distinct (i.e. different) values. The DISTINCT keyword eliminates duplicate records from the results. DISTINCT can be used with aggregates: COUNT, AVG, MAX, etc. It operates on a single column.

Can we use distinct on multiple columns in Oracle?

To retrieve unique data based on multiple columns, you just need to specify the column list in the SELECT clause as follows: SELECT DISTINCT column_1, column_2, column_3 FROM table_name; In this syntax, the combination of values in the column_1 , column_2 , and column_3 are used to determine the uniqueness of the data.

What is difference between unique and distinct?

The main difference between unique and distinct is that UNIQUE is a constraint that is used on the input of data and ensures data integrity. While DISTINCT keyword is used when we want to query our results or in other words, output the data.

How do I count different columns on the same table?

How to get count for different columns on same table, It’s easiest with SUM() and a CASE statement: select CompanyName, sum(case when StatusID=1 then 1 else 0 end) as TotalOpenClaims, COUNT () function The SQL COUNT () function returns the number of rows in a table satisfying the criteria specified in the WHERE clause.

What is a distinct count?

The COUNT DISTINCT function returns the number of unique values in the column or expression, as the following example shows. … If every column value is NULL, the COUNT DISTINCT function returns zero (0).

How do I group by multiple columns in SQL?

Group By single column: Group By single column means, to place all the rows with same value of only that particular column in one group. … Group By multiple columns: Group by multiple column is say for example, GROUP BY column1, column2.

How do I get distinct values from multiple columns in Excel?

Since both are array formulas, be sure to press Ctrl + Shift + Enter to complete them correctly.To quickly select the unique or distinct list including column headers, filter unique values, click on any cell in the unique list, and then press Ctrl + A.More items…•

How do I get two distinct columns in SQL?

To do this, you use the SELECT DISTINCT clause as follows: SELECT DISTINCT column_name FROM table_name; The query returns only distinct values in the specified column. In other words, it removes the duplicate values in the column from the result set.

Can we use distinct in where clause?

Within the WHERE clause lies many possibilities for modifying your SQL statement. Among these possibilities are the EXISTS, UNIQUE, DISTINCT, and OVERLAPS predicates. Here are some examples of how to use these in your SQL statements.

How do you count multiple counts in one query?

How to get multiple counts with one SQL query?SELECT distributor_id,COUNT(*) AS TOTAL,COUNT(*) WHERE level = ‘exec’,COUNT(*) WHERE level = ‘personal’

How do you count in SQL?

The SQL COUNT(), AVG() and SUM() FunctionsCOUNT() Syntax. SELECT COUNT(column_name) FROM table_name. WHERE condition;AVG() Syntax. SELECT AVG(column_name) FROM table_name. WHERE condition;SUM() Syntax. SELECT SUM(column_name) FROM table_name. WHERE condition;

Why distinct is bad in SQL?

The fact that the resultset has duplicates is frequently (though not always) the result of a poor database design, an ineffective query, or both. …

How do you remove duplicates without using distinct in SQL?

SQL | Remove Duplicates without DistinctRemove Duplicates Using Row_Number. WITH CTE (Col1, Col2, Col3, DuplicateCount) AS ( SELECT Col1, Col2, Col3, ROW_NUMBER() OVER(PARTITION BY Col1, Col2, Col3 ORDER BY Col1) AS DuplicateCount FROM MyTable ) SELECT * from CTE Where DuplicateCount = 1.2.Remove Duplicates using self Join. … Remove Duplicates using group By.

How do I count the number of columns in SQL?

SQL COUNT() FunctionSQL COUNT(column_name) Syntax. The COUNT(column_name) function returns the number of values (NULL values will not be counted) of the specified column: … SQL COUNT(*) Syntax. The COUNT(*) function returns the number of records in a table: … SQL COUNT(DISTINCT column_name) Syntax.

Can we use distinct on multiple columns in SQL?

In SQL multiple fields may also be added with DISTINCT clause. DISTINCT will eliminate those rows where all the selected fields are identical.

Does distinct apply to all columns?

The DISTINCT keyword is applied to all columns. It means that the query will use the combination of values in all columns to evaluate the distinction. If you want to select distinct values of some columns in the select list, you should use the GROUP BY clause.

How do I select multiple columns with only one group?

2 AnswersAdd the additional columns to the GROUP BY clause: GROUP BY Rls.RoleName, Pro.[FirstName], Pro.[LastName]Add some aggregate function on the relevant columns: SELECT Rls.RoleName, MAX(Pro.[FirstName]), MAX(Pro.[LastName])